Migration step 4: Verify feature parity between the Kestrelkit Swift SDK and the new Kotlin SDK before tagging the release. Offline caching, retry backoff, and telemetry batching now match; deep-link routing remains Swift-only until 3.2. Run the parity suite against the Fernhollow staging gateway and confirm all 41 checks pass. The staging gateway expects the following configuration values.

deployment values, bahop-fahag:
[silok]
host = silok.lumictech.test
user = silok_svc
database = silok_prod

## Authentication

The Larkspur partner SFTP drop authenticates via the internal Gatewright relay, not direct key exchange. If the nightly pull from Cobaltine Logistics fails with an auth error, restart the relay worker before escalating. The relay itself authenticates to the drop-sync service with an API key, rotated quarterly by the platform team. Use the key below for manual relay calls.

app token of hawif-tahaf = zpat11_gv0qkZoHQzB

# Provenance: Carving the user module out of Pelagon

Quick context for the security review: we finally split the user module out of the Pelagon monolith into its own service, `pelagon-users`. All commits were signed, and the extraction was done via history-preserving subtree split, so blame survives intact. Builds run on the hardened Ostrel runners only — no laptop builds snuck in, we checked. Attestations are generated per artifact and stored alongside the SBOM. The canonical build this page describes is identified by the token below.

session token of yahap-fafop = htk9_f6aa94135